Astrology, that unlikely and vague pseudoscience, makes much of the position of the planets at the moment of birth. The only known force a planet exerts on earth is gravitational.(a) Calculate the gravitational force exerted on a 5.00 kg baby by a 130 kg father 0.200 m away at birth (assisting so he is close).

Respuesta :

The gravitational force is given by Newton's law of gravitation:

[tex]\begin{gathered} F=G\frac{m_1m_2}{r^2} \\ \text{ where:} \\ G\text{ is the gravitational constant }6.67\times10^{-11} \\ m_1\text{ and }m_2\text{ are the masses of the objects } \\ r\text{ is the distance between the objects} \end{gathered}[/tex]

In this case the masses are 5 kg and 130 kg and the distance is 0.2 m; then we have:

[tex]\begin{gathered} F=(6.67\times10^{-11})\frac{(5)(130)}{(0.2)^2} \\ F=1.084\times10^{-6} \end{gathered}[/tex]

Therefore, the force exerted is

[tex]1.084\times10^{-6}\text{ N}[/tex]
